TOTP 二步验证生成器

在线 TOTP(基于时间的一次性密码)生成器,RFC 6238 标准,纯 JS HMAC-SHA1 实现。

使用说明

功能

  • RFC 6238 TOTP 标准实现(HMAC-SHA1)
  • 支持 6 位 / 8 位,周期 30 / 60 秒
  • Base32 密钥解析(忽略空格,自动补 =)
  • 实时倒计时(剩余秒数进度条)
  • 每 1 秒自动刷新

使用

  • Google Authenticator / Authy / 微软 Authenticator 测试
  • 密钥不离开浏览器,纯前端运算
  • 本工具无后端 API 端点,所有运算在 JS 中完成

Agent API 调用示例

本工具为纯前端实现,数据在浏览器内处理,不发送服务器。 manifest 中 api_url 为空,/api/totp_2fa/ 端点不存在(返回 404)。 Agent 请读取 schema.json 理解字段,调用前请在工具页用浏览器执行。
// Step 1: 读取工具 Schema
GET https://clawam.com/tools/totp_2fa/schema.json

// Step 2: 在浏览器中执行工具逻辑
// TOTP 在工具页 JS 中实现 (RFC 6238)